数据库开发是什么专业的
-
数据库开发是计算机科学与技术相关的专业。它主要涉及设计、构建和管理数据库系统的技能和知识。数据库是用来存储、组织和管理大量数据的系统,而数据库开发专业则致力于开发和维护这些数据库系统。
以下是数据库开发专业的五个重要方面:
-
数据库设计:数据库开发专业要学习如何设计数据库模式和结构,包括确定数据表、字段、关系和约束等。他们需要了解各种数据库设计原则和规范,以确保数据库能够高效地存储和检索数据。
-
SQL编程:SQL(结构化查询语言)是数据库管理系统中的标准查询语言。数据库开发专业需要熟练掌握SQL语言,以编写和执行各种数据库操作,如创建表、插入数据、更新数据和查询数据等。他们还需要了解SQL的高级功能,如存储过程、触发器和视图等。
-
数据库管理:数据库开发专业需要学习如何管理数据库系统,包括备份和恢复数据、优化查询性能、监控数据库运行状态等。他们需要了解数据库管理工具和技术,以确保数据库系统的稳定和可靠运行。
-
数据库安全:数据库开发专业需要了解数据库安全的原则和方法,以保护敏感数据免受未经授权的访问和攻击。他们需要学习如何设置用户权限、加密数据、审计数据库操作等,以确保数据库系统的安全性。
-
数据库应用开发:数据库开发专业还需要学习如何使用数据库系统来开发应用程序。他们需要熟悉不同的应用开发框架和技术,如Java、Python、ASP.NET等,以便与数据库进行交互并实现各种功能,如用户注册、数据查询和报表生成等。
综上所述,数据库开发是一门涵盖数据库设计、SQL编程、数据库管理、数据库安全和数据库应用开发等多个方面的专业。这个专业在计算机科学与技术领域中具有广泛的应用和需求。
1年前 -
-
数据库开发是计算机科学与技术领域的一个专业方向。它主要关注如何设计、创建和管理数据库系统,以满足不同应用的数据存储和访问需求。数据库开发涉及到数据库的设计、规划、实现和维护等方面的工作。
数据库开发专业主要包括以下几个方面的内容:
-
数据库设计:数据库设计是数据库开发的重要环节。它涉及到如何根据实际应用需求,确定数据库的结构、关系和约束等。数据库设计需要考虑数据的存储和组织方式,以及数据之间的关系和依赖等问题。
-
数据库编程:数据库编程是数据库开发的核心内容之一。它包括使用编程语言(如SQL、PL/SQL等)来编写数据库操作的代码,实现数据的插入、查询、更新和删除等功能。数据库编程还可以涉及到存储过程、触发器和函数等高级特性的使用。
-
数据库管理:数据库管理是数据库开发的另一个重要方面。它包括对数据库的安装、配置和维护等工作。数据库管理员负责监控数据库的性能和可用性,优化数据库的结构和查询性能,备份和恢复数据等。
-
数据库安全:数据库安全是数据库开发的重要考虑因素之一。它包括对数据库的访问控制、用户权限管理、数据加密和审计等措施的实施。数据库开发人员需要了解数据库安全的相关知识和技术,确保数据库的数据不被非法访问和篡改。
-
数据库应用开发:数据库应用开发是数据库开发的一个重要应用领域。它涉及到如何将数据库与应用程序进行集成,实现数据的交互和处理。数据库应用开发可以涉及到Web应用、移动应用和企业级应用等不同类型的开发。
总之,数据库开发是一个综合性强、实用性强的专业方向。随着信息技术的快速发展,数据库在各个领域的应用越来越广泛,数据库开发人员的需求也越来越大。因此,选择数据库开发专业的学生将具备良好的就业前景和发展空间。
1年前 -
-
数据库开发是计算机科学与技术专业的一个分支,也是信息管理与信息系统专业的重要组成部分。数据库开发是指使用数据库管理系统(DBMS)设计、创建、维护和管理数据库的过程。数据库开发人员负责开发和实施数据库系统,以满足组织或企业的数据管理需求。
数据库开发人员需要具备扎实的计算机基础知识,包括数据库原理、数据结构、算法等。此外,他们还需要具备良好的逻辑思维能力和问题解决能力,能够根据用户需求设计合理的数据库结构,并通过编程语言(如SQL)实现数据库的操作和管理。
下面是数据库开发的具体流程和操作方法:
1.需求分析:数据库开发的第一步是与用户或客户进行沟通,了解他们的需求和要求。开发人员需要与用户讨论数据的类型、结构、关系等,并确定数据库的功能和性能要求。
2.概念设计:在需求分析的基础上,数据库开发人员开始进行概念设计。他们通过绘制实体-关系图(ER图)来表示数据之间的关系,确定数据库的实体、属性和关系。
3.逻辑设计:在概念设计的基础上,数据库开发人员进行逻辑设计。他们将概念设计转化为数据库模式,确定表的结构、字段和约束。同时,他们还需要考虑数据的完整性、安全性和性能优化等问题。
4.物理设计:在逻辑设计的基础上,数据库开发人员进行物理设计。他们确定数据库的存储结构、索引和分区方式,并进行性能测试和调优,以提高数据库的访问效率和响应速度。
5.数据库实现:数据库开发人员使用数据库管理系统(如MySQL、Oracle、SQL Server等)创建数据库,并根据物理设计的要求创建表、字段、索引等。同时,他们还需要编写SQL语句,实现数据库的增删改查操作。
6.数据库测试:数据库开发人员进行测试,验证数据库的功能和性能是否符合需求。他们需要编写测试用例,模拟用户的操作,检查数据库的数据一致性、完整性和安全性。
7.数据库维护:数据库开发人员负责数据库的日常维护和管理工作。他们需要监控数据库的运行状态,定期备份数据,优化数据库的性能,处理数据库的故障和异常。
总之,数据库开发是一个复杂而重要的工作,需要开发人员具备扎实的专业知识和技能。他们通过合理的设计和管理,能够有效地管理和利用组织或企业的数据资源,提高数据的安全性、可靠性和可用性。
1年前